Song Qian (Chinese: 宋茜; pinyin: Sòng Qiàn; Korean: 빅토리아, 송천; Japanese: ビクトリア, 宋茜; born February 2, 1987), better known as Victoria Song or Victoria, is a Chinese singer, dancer, actress and model based in South Korea and China. She debuted in 2009 as a member of South Korean girl group f(x).

In 2010, Victoria gained fame as part of We Got Married Season 2, as well as being a cast member of KBS's Invincible Youth. That year, she won the Popularity Award at the MBC Entertainment Awards. She is also known for her roles in television series When Love Walked In (2012), Beautiful Secret (2015), Ice Fantasy (2016), A Life Time Love (2017) and the films My New Sassy Girl (2016) and My Best Friend's Wedding (2016).

Victoria Song httpssmediacacheak0pinimgcom236xd7916a

Victoria has over 20 million followers on Weibo, ranking fourth most followed K-pop celebrity as of April 2015. She was ranked No. 80 on The 2013 Independent Critics List of the 100 Most Beautiful Faces. In 2014, she won the "2014 Goddess of Asia" poll with 579,298 votes. She was also named one of the top ten most popular celebrities on Baidu, ranking at No. 7.

Early life and career beginnings

Song Qian was born in Qingdao, China. She left her hometown at a young age to study Chinese traditional dance at the Beijing Dance Academy. After her high school graduation, she was accepted to the Beijing Dance Academy and majored in Chinese ethnic dance. In September 2007, Victoria was scouted by an SM employee at a Beijing dance competition and later joined the company. She passed her audition for SM Entertainment and began preparing for her acting and modeling career in South Korea. She trained for two years at SM before her debut, from 2007 to 2009. Victoria's first media appearance was for a Spris commercial in early 2008 with South Korean singer-actor Lee Joon-gi. In April 2008, she modeled for Samsung Anycall in a music video with Korean actor-singer Rain. She had also filmed a tourism commercial "Hi, Seoul" with TVXQ and Super Junior. In May 2008, she appeared in Shinee's music video for the song Replay.

2009–11: f(x) and solo activities

Victoria debuted as a member of the South Korean girl group f(x) in September 2009.

In June 2010, Victoria became a cast member for the first season of the variety show Invincible Youth in which she was a part of G7, consisting of 7 female idols from various groups. She was also cast on the reality show We Got Married with Nichkhun of 2PM. The couple was collectively known as Khuntoria in the variety show. Nichkhun and Victoria both gained entertainment-wide popularity as a result of the show's success. At the end of the year, Victoria won the 'Popularity Award' at the MBC Entertainment Awards for her stint in We Got Married.

In 2011, Victoria became an endorsement model for several brands, including Estee Lauder's lipstick, LG with f(x) and Girls' Generation, Smoothie King with Sulli, and Samsonite Red for Vogue Girl.

2012–2015: Acting debut and Hosting

In January 2012, Victoria was cast to play the lead role in the Chinese-Taiwanese co-production When Love Walked In, alongside label-mate Zhou Mi, and Calvin Chen of the group Fahrenheit. The drama reached the number one spot in viewership ratings. She won the 'Best New Actress' award at the China TV Drama Awards for her performance. In December 2012, Victoria released a photo-essay book titled Victoria's Hong-Ma, which included her travel experiences in Hong Kong and Macao. The Chinese version of the book was subsequently released in 2013.

In 2013, Victoria was invited by director Li Shao to star in Cocoon Town Romance, a drama based on the "Tarot Goddess Sleuths" series. In June, Victoria became the MC for KBS's program Glitter alongside actress Kim So-eun.

In 2014, Victoria was chosen to host the Korean-Chinese variety show titled Strongest Group together with Zhou Mi. She was also featured in his solo album single, titled "Loving You". Victoria then starred in Zhang Liyin's music videos "Agape" and "Not Alone" as the lead female character alongside former EXO member Tao.

In May 2015, rumors of Victoria's contract termination with S.M. Entertainment started to spread on Weibo. The label stated that rumors of Victoria leaving the company were untrue and that they were currently in the process of establishing a personal studio for Victoria for her Chinese activities. Victoria later confirmed SM's stance, stating that she has never had any intention of terminating her contract with SM Entertainment. It was also revealed that she would team up with Chinese manager Jia Shikai for her local activities.

2016–present: Activities in China and Solo debut

Following the setup of her studio, Victoria starred in Hunan TV's Beautiful Secret. She released a solo single titled "Star Tears" for the drama's soundtrack. The drama eventually went on to record the highest average viewership ratings for the first half of 2016 in China.

In 2016, Victoria starred in My New Sassy Girl with Cha Tae-hyun. The film, a remake of My Sassy Girl (2001), was released simultaneously in South Korea and China. She then appeared in the Chinese remake film of My Best Friend's Wedding, playing the role of Kimberly Wallace in the original film. The same year, Victoria starred in Ice Fantasy, an epic fantasy drama adapted from the novel of the same name by Guo Jingming. She sang an OST for Ice Fantasy, titled "Li Luo", which is also her character's name in the drama. She was also cast in the modern drama Endless August by Anni Baobei alongside Rain.

From January to April 2017, Victoria co-hosted the variety program Ace vs Ace. She also became a fixed cast on Zhejiang TV's Beat The Champions. The same year, she starred in fantasy comedy film Wished, directed by Dayyan Eng. She also starred in the fantasy romance drama A Life Time Love alongside Huang Xiaoming, based on the novel Once Promised by Tong Hua.

On May 21, 2017, Victoria announced via Weibo that she would be releasing her first solo album soon. In August 2017, Victoria was cast in the fantasy romance drama His Excellency's First Love alongside Huang Jingyu.

Victoria will be appearing in the upcoming fantasy film Legend of the Ancient Sword, based on the video game Gu Jian Qi Tan 2. The film is directed by Renny Harlin and produced by Alibaba Pictures, and will be released in 2018.

Philanthropy

In 2008, Victoria and Super Junior-M participated in a campaign for Chinese athletes during the 2008 Beijing Summer Olympics. In 2010, she and fellow f(x) members were appointed ambassadors for a blood donation campaign for "World Blood Donor Day". The following year, she participated in the press conference to promote awareness for a fundraising campaign to help children in Africa, which was jointly organized by the Red Cross and UNICEF.

In November 2012, she and Kangta also attended a cultural charity event in China, where they gave music and dance lessons to children in need. The event was organized by SM Entertainment and CJ E&M to celebrate 20 years of China and South Korea's diplomatic ties.

Towards the end of 2014, Victoria opened a flea market where she sold her personal items for charity. She donated all proceeds to UNICEF on December 31. In April 2015, she and other Beautiful Secret cast members launched "Beautiful Childhood Secret" to promote awareness for children with hearing disabilities. The members and crew ordered customized picture books for the disabled children. In the same month, Victoria also auctioned off a handmade doll, named "Song Song", on the UNICEF charity auction site and in June, she participated in UNICEF's "Help Nepal Children" charity bracelet project.
